Project Description:
The Department has prepared a draft permit and has made a tentative determination, subject to public comment or other information, to approve this application to renew the Air Title V permit for this fabrication facility.

Mason Industries cuts, welds, and shapes steel frame units of varying sizes and shapes to hold rubber sheeting that is wrapped around the frame in various configurations to create vibrational dampening devices. Facility has two emission units. The first emission unit consists of spray painting and dip painting operations. Unit controls include triple baffles to trap 95% of solids. The second emission unit consists of mills, calendars, cutters, and autoclaves for the fabrication operations. Unit controls include a general exhaust system. 

Mason Industries has opted to cap its speciated Hazardous Air Pollutants (HAP) emissions to 9.5 tons per year and its total HAP emissions to 24.5 tons per year to stay below the applicability threshold for 40 CFR 63 Subpart U. The permittee will be required to maintain records and report this data to verify compliance with permit conditions and limits.

This renewal does not include changes to the facility equipment or processes and does not authorize an increase in emissions.

Pursuant to the requirements of Section 7(2) of the Climate Leadership and Community Protection Act (CLCPA), the Department has requested and received information regarding the project's consistency with CLCPA.

In accordance with 6NYCRR Parts 621.7(b) (9) and 201-6.3(c), the Administrator of the United States Environmental Protection Agency (USEPA) has the authority to bar issuance of any Title V Facility Permit if it is determined not to be in compliance with applicable requirements of the Clean Air Act or 6NYCRR Part 201.
